Undergraduate Programs
The University of Stuttgart offers several undergraduate programs in cybernetics, designed to provide students with a solid foundation in the field. Here are some of the key courses you can expect to take:
Course Name | Description |
---|---|
Introduction to Cybernetics | This course provides an overview of the fundamental concepts and principles of cybernetics, including feedback, control systems, and information theory. |
Control Systems Engineering | This course focuses on the design, analysis, and implementation of control systems, with an emphasis on stability, performance, and robustness. |
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ning | This course explores the intersection of cybernetics and artificial intelligence, covering topics such as neural networks, genetic algorithms, and machine learning techniques. |
Robotics and Automation | This course delves into the design and implementation of robotic systems, with a focus on sensors, actuators, and control algorithms. |
Graduate Programs
For those who wish to take their knowledge of cybernetics to the next level, the University of Stuttgart offers several graduate programs. These programs are designed to provide in-depth knowledge and research opportunities in the field. Here are some of the key courses you can expect to take:
Course Name | Description |
---|---|
Advanced Cybernetics | This course covers advanced topics in cybernetics, including chaos theory, complex systems, and nonlinear dynamics. |
Control Theory and Applications | This course focuses on the mathematical foundations of control theory and its applications in various fields, such as aerospace, robotics, and power systems. |
Artificial Intelligence and Cybernetics | This course explores the relationship between artificial intelligence and cybernetics, with a focus on hybrid systems and adaptive control. |
System Identification and Modeling | This course covers the techniques and methods for identifying and modeling dynamic systems, with applications in signal processing, control, and estimation. |
